Αυτοματοποίηση διαχωρισμού χώρου εργασίας

Ολοκληρώθηκε

Πολλοί οργανισμοί μπορούν να χρησιμοποιήσουν μια εφαρμογή πολλαπλής μίσθωσης, όπου κάθε οργανισμός είναι ένας μισθωτής. Μια εφαρμογή πολλαπλής μίσθωσης που ενσωματώνει αναλύσεις Power BI θα χρησιμοποιήσει το σενάριο Για τους πελάτες σας , επειδή οι χρήστες της εφαρμογής περιλαμβάνουν εξωτερικούς χρήστες. Κατά τη σχεδίαση μιας εφαρμογής πολλαπλής μίσθωσης, μπορείτε να επιλέξετε από δύο διαφορετικά μοντέλα μίσθωσης.

Η συνιστώμενη προσέγγιση είναι η χρήση του μοντέλου διαχωρισμού χώρου εργασίας . Μπορείτε να επιτύχετε αυτήν την προσέγγιση δημιουργώντας έναν χώρο εργασίας Power BI για κάθε μισθωτή. Κάθε χώρος εργασίας περιέχει αντικείμενα σχεδίασης Power BI που αφορούν ειδικά τον συγκεκριμένο μισθωτή και τα σύνολα δεδομένων συνδέονται σε μια ξεχωριστή βάση δεδομένων για κάθε μισθωτή.

Εναλλακτικά, είναι διαθέσιμο το μοναδικό μοντέλο βάσης δεδομένων πολλών πελατών . Όταν χρησιμοποιείτε αυτό το μοντέλο, η λύση σας θα επιτύχει διαχωρισμό με έναν μοναδικό χώρο εργασίας που περιλαμβάνει ένα σύνολο αντικειμένων σχεδίασης Power BI που είναι κοινόχρηστα για όλους τους μισθωτές. Οι ρόλοι ασφάλειας σε επίπεδο γραμμών (RLS), οι οποίοι ορίζονται στα σύνολα δεδομένων, θα βοηθήσουν στο φιλτράρισμα των δεδομένων με μεγαλύτερη ασφάλεια, ώστε να εξασφαλιστεί ότι οι οργανισμοί βλέπουν μόνο τα δικά τους δεδομένα.

Σημείωση

Για να μάθετε περισσότερα σχετικά με την επιβολή του RLS, ανατρέξτε στην ενότητα Επιβολή δικαιωμάτων δεδομένων για την ενσωματωμένη λειτουργία ανάλυσης του Power BI .

Για να μάθετε περισσότερα σχετικά με τις λύσεις πολλαπλής μίσθωσης, συμπεριλαμβανομένης μιας σύγκρισης μιας ξεχωριστής βάσης δεδομένων για κάθε πελάτη σε μια βάση δεδομένων πολλών πελατών, ανατρέξτε στο θέμα Προφίλ κύριας υπηρεσίας σε Power BI Embedded.

Όταν χρησιμοποιείτε το μοντέλο διαχωρισμού χώρου εργασίας, ξεκινήστε δημιουργώντας έναν χρυσό χώρο εργασίας. Ένας χρυσός χώρος εργασίας είναι ένας χώρος εργασίας προτύπου που περιέχει προεπιλεγμένα αντικείμενα σχεδίασης Power BI, συμπεριλαμβανομένων συνόλων δεδομένων, αναφορών και πινάκων εργαλείων. Κάθε φορά που παρουσιάζεται ένας νέος μισθωτής, μια λύση αυτοματισμού θα αναπαράγει το χρυσό περιεχόμενο χώρου εργασίας σε έναν νέο χώρο εργασίας.

Η λύση αυτοματισμού μπορεί να χρησιμοποιήσει τα παρακάτω βήματα για να προσθέσει έναν νέο μισθωτή:

  1. Χρησιμοποιήστε το Microsoft Graph για να δημιουργήσετε μια κύρια υπηρεσία.

  2. Χρησιμοποιήστε το Power BI REST API για να προσθέσετε την κύρια υπηρεσία ως συμβάλλοντα στον χρυσό χώρο εργασίας.

  3. Χρησιμοποιώντας τη νέα κύρια υπηρεσία, η λύση αυτοματισμού θα χρησιμοποιήσει το Power BI REST API για:

    1. Δημιουργία χώρου εργασίας για τον νέο μισθωτή.

    2. Αναπαραγάγετε το περιεχόμενο χρυσού χώρου εργασίας στον νέο χώρο εργασίας.

    3. Ενημερώστε τις συνδέσεις συνόλου δεδομένων για να συνδεθείτε στα δεδομένα μισθωτή.

    4. Αναθέστε τον νέο χώρο εργασίας σε ένα σύνολο εκχωρημένων πόρων.

Σημείωση

Δεν είναι απαραίτητο να δημιουργήσετε μια νέα κύρια υπηρεσία για κάθε μισθωτή. Ωστόσο, συνιστούμε να δημιουργήσετε ένα προφίλ κύριας υπηρεσίας για κάθε χώρο εργασίας μισθωτή για να επιτύχετε την υψηλότερη δυνατή απομόνωση. Για περισσότερες πληροφορίες, ανατρέξτε στο θέμα Προφίλ κύριας υπηρεσίας σε Power BI Embedded.

Για να κατανοήσετε καλύτερα τον τρόπο αυτοματοποίησης του διαχωρισμού χώρου εργασίας, παρακολουθήστε το παρακάτω βίντεο.